Technology in the Educational Setting: Upsides and Challenges

The integration of technology read more in the learning environment presents both substantial upsides and difficulties. On the bright side, students can obtain a wealth of information, encourage collaboration through networked platforms, and develop crucial computer proficiency. Furthermore , customized learning becomes increasingly attainable with the assistance of interactive applications. However, challenges appear concerning equitable opportunity to equipment , proper teacher training , and the potential for interruption and concerns about online security . Ultimately , successful implementation requires thoughtful planning and a comprehensive approach .
